site stats

Entity framework string nvarchar max

WebJul 15, 2024 · Entity Framework Core nvarchar (max) nunca mais! Quando configuramos o Entity Framework Core via Fluent API, as propriedades das nossas classes que são … WebAlthough this doesn't answer your specific question, it may preclude you from needing to ask the question in the first place: It's possible to set a length on your string variables in your …

C# 使用EF Core 3解密数据_C#_Sql Server_Entity Framework …

WebAug 22, 2024 · SQL Server allows indexes up to 900 bytes. Characters in an nvarchar are 2 bytes. 2 * 450 = 900. We (the EF team) were worried about primary keys on multiple columns in EF6. In EF Core, we realized only specified characters are indexed ("var" is for varying length) so we could go all the up to 450 and it would still work so long as the total ... Web1. Yes, you can use a custom code first convention, but you will also need to have a way to specify nvarchar (max) data type to a string property. So, I came up with the following solution. /// /// Set this attribute to string property to have nvarchar (max) type for db table column. /// [AttributeUsage (AttributeTargets ... innaloo post office opening hours https://perfectaimmg.com

Save a long string in SQL database using Entity Framework

WebFeb 16, 2015 · Entity Framework async operation takes ten times as long to complete. I’ve got an MVC site that’s using Entity Framework 6 to handle the database, and I’ve been experimenting with changing it so that everything runs as async controllers and calls to the database are ran as their async counterparts (eg. ToListAsync () instead of ToList ()) WebEf核心无法转换我的自定义sql server STRING_AGG函数。. String.Join在efcore中不支持,我想获得带有分隔符的字符串列表,比如sql函数,String_Agg,我试图创建自定义的sql server函数,但是我得到了以下错误:. 'QueryHelper.StringAgg (System.Collections.Generic.IEnumerable`1 [System.String ... WebFeb 2, 2024 · It is working now with [Column(TypeName = "varchar(50)")].. I think when I deleted the database tables and deleted the migration from the migrations table using SSMS, it was not actually deleting the tables so it appeared that they were getting created the same way as before with the nvarchar(MAX) when I refreshed the tables folder in … innaloo gold class

How To Return Values From A Dynamic SQL Stored Procedure To The Entity ...

Category:C# 如何使用代码优先的方法进行长文本_C#_Entity Framework

Tags:Entity framework string nvarchar max

Entity framework string nvarchar max

Entity Framework PDF

WebJan 25, 2016 · When using Entity Framework v6, with Code First, and SQL Server Compact 4, given a simple C# class such as: public class GameFile { public string Id { get; set; } public string FileData { get; set; } public int FileSize { get; set; } } Then, when adding a new migration: add-migration first

Entity framework string nvarchar max

Did you know?

http://easck.com/cos/2024/1026/1058543.shtml WebC# 如何使用代码优先的方法进行长文本,c#,entity-framework,C#,Entity Framework ... public int Id { get; set; } //leaving this blank it will give you nvarchar(MAX) public string Txt { get; set; } } ... 如果您留下一个字符串属性而没有任何字符串长度属性,那么代码第一代将把模式脚本化为nvarchar ...

WebOct 26, 2024 · Entity Framework使用DBContext实现增删改查 2024-10-26 09:10:19 来源: 易采站长站 作者: 有一段时间没有更新博客了,赶上今天外面下雨,而且没人约球,打算把最近对EntityFrameworkDBContext使用的心得梳理一下,早些时候在网上简单查过,对于最新版本的EF并没有类似的 ... WebJan 9, 2024 · 默认情况下,它确实将System.DateTime映射为datetime。. 尽管将SQL类型强制设置为datetime (2),但实际上我没有成功让EF使用datetime (2)创建数据库。. 但是,如果您在事后更改它,则可以解决问题。. 所以这个问题确实是一个精度问题。. 语义问题是,如果您考虑整个问题 ...

WebMar 1, 2024 · [VehicleModel] nvarchar(max) NOT NULL, -- common field for each type [CylinderCount] int NOT NULL); This strategy maps each .NET type to a different database table. You write UseTpcMappingStrategy() to the root entity in the root entity in the OnModelCreating() method in the DbContext class. How do you choose which mapping … WebApr 11, 2024 · db.EnitityName.Add (object); db.SaveChanges (); Normally it works to save records, there is no problem, but when string exceeds more than 40k characters in Description property, it's saved value is truncated to the last characters from 40k to above. E.g we have a 50k characters string, it saves only the first 40k characters and truncates …

WebNov 19, 2012 · "Another good habit to get into for string-based data types is to always specify the length of the parameter. This value should be the length of the field in the SQL predicate that uses the parameter, or the maximum string length (4,000 for NVARCHAR, 8,000 for VARCHAR), not the length of the string itself.

WebJan 3, 2024 · 3 Answers. Sorted by: 16. If you do not specify a length then EF Code First defaults to nvarchar (max), so if you specify a Name column: public string Name { get; … modelling screw threads in ansysWeb1. The pre-concatenation with CAST ('' as nVarChar (MAX)) solved my issue, thank you so much! I was trying to do an UPDATE dbo.MyTable SET MyColumn (of type nvarchar (max)) = 'string longer than 4000' and it kept truncating the string (len (MyColumn) = 4000 after running the update) before I applied this workaround. modelling space charge in a cable geometryWebEntity Framework. Aleksandar Lukić Šta je Entity Framework? • Entity Framework je Objektno Relacioni Maper (ORM) - alat koji olakšava mapiranje objekata iz aplikacije na tabele i kolone u bazi podataka • EF kreira konekcije ka bazi, izvršava komande i pretvara rezultete tih komandi u objekte • EF takođe prati izmene nad objektima i na zahtev čuva … modelling roads in revitWebNov 26, 2024 · I think in fact this is actually the default, and if you don't specify a length then you get nvarchar (MAX). However, it is possible to set a default using code like this: DbModelBuilder.Properties ().Configure (config => config.HasMaxLength (50)); This will result in all string columns by default having nvarchar (50) (a max length of 50). modelling science as a contribution goodWebJan 12, 2024 · For example, SQL Server maps DateTime properties to datetime2(7) columns, and string properties to nvarchar(max) columns (or to nvarchar(450) for properties that are used as a key). ... Entity Framework does not do any validation of precision or scale before passing data to the provider. It is up to the provider or data … innaloo surf shopWebFeb 14, 2024 · 在使用数据库时,要记住一些原则,以最大化应用程序的性能。首先,减少网络呼叫的数量。其次,降低查询的复杂性。 modelling tablecloth in sketchupWebMay 11, 2014 · In EF4.1 RTW default length is nvarchar(max) for SQL Server and nvarchar(4000) for SQL CE. To change the length use either StringLength or MaxLength annotations or fluent mapping HasMaxLength: [StringLength(256)] public string Title { get; set; } Or [MaxLength(256)] public string Title { get; set; } Or innaloo road works